The Affidavit of Birth form is an important document that serves as a legal statement confirming the birth of an individual. This form is often used when a birth certificate is not available, providing a means to establish identity and citizenship. Typically, it requires the signatures of individuals who have personal knowledge of the birth, such as parents or guardians. Key details included in the affidavit are the full name of the child, date and place of birth, and the names of the parents. Additionally, it may need to be notarized to ensure its validity. Understanding the significance of this form is crucial, especially for those navigating legal processes related to identity verification, school enrollment, or applying for government services. By using the Affidavit of Birth, individuals can help ensure that their rights and identities are recognized in various official contexts.
